Jay Farner (born March 24, 1973) is an American businessman and investor. He is the founder and CEO of Ronin Capital Partners, a venture capital firm. Previously, Farner was the Vice Chairman and chief executive officer of Rocket Companies (formerly known as Quicken Loans), which includes Rocket Mortgage, the nation's largest retail mortgage lender.
In 2000, software maker Intuit Inc. purchased Rock Financial and renamed the national web operation Quicken Loans. [17] In 2002, Gilbert and a group of private investors purchased Quicken Loans and its affiliated national title company, Title Source, Inc., from Intuit. [18] As of 2021, Gilbert was the chairman of Quicken Loans, Inc. [19]
